> Gell cells, such as disk drive backup batteries, are maintence free.
> Do not leak, can be turned (and used) upside down. Gell cells do not
> use the same kind of charger as a regular lead acid battery, and trying
> to use such a charger will ruin the gell cell. Use a gell cell charger
> and the battery should last for about four years. I have seen, and
> heard stories, of lots of people destroying gell cells by misuse, but
> this doesn't surprise me.
Could you clarify some of the ways to treat and mistreat gel-cells. In
particular, what's the difference between charging rates and times
between gel-cells and standard lead acid? I've never seen or heard of a
special charger for the gel-cells.
